Cod sursa(job #124615)
Utilizator | Data | 19 ianuarie 2008 17:39:40 | |
---|---|---|---|
Problema | Fractii | Scor | 0 |
Compilator | fpc | Status | done |
Runda | Arhiva de probleme | Marime | 0.6 kb |
program fractii;
var a,x,y,S : longint;
f : text;
function prime(a,b:longint):boolean;
var ok : boolean;
i : integer;
begin
ok := true;
for i := 2 to 500 do
if (a mod i=0) and (b mod i = 0) then
begin
ok := false;
break;
end;
prime := ok;
end;
begin
assign(f,'fractii.in');
reset(f);
read(f,a);
close(f);
S := 0;
for x := 1 to a do
for y := 1 to a do
if prime(x,y) then S := S+1;
assign(f,'fractii.out');
rewrite(f);
write(f,S);
close(f);
end.